On 8/20/26 10:12, Jamin Lin wrote:
> Reuse the existing SRAM array convention on AspeedSoCState to add the
> 64 KiB ACRY SRAM region to the AST2600 at its real-silicon address
> (0x1e710000-0x1e71ffff).
> 
> Wrap the RAM in a container mapped at offset 0 so the ACRY engine wired
> up in a later patch can address the SRAM by relative offset without the
> device model knowing its mapping address.
